Core Functions of GRL Busbars
GRL busbars serve as robust conductors for managing and distributing electrical power. They replace traditional wiring in many setups, offering a solid, low-impedance path that minimizes energy loss. Key functions include:
- Centralized power distribution in industrial panels
- Enhanced current carrying capacity
- Reduced system complexity and maintenance needs
These features make GRL busbars ideal for high-demand environments.
Efficiency and Thermal Management
Efficient thermal performance is a hallmark of GRL busbars. Their design allows for effective heat dissipation, which is crucial in preventing overheating in dense electrical setups. This results in improved safety and extended equipment lifespan.
Common Questions About GRL Busbars
What industries use GRL busbars most?
They are widely used in data centers, renewable energy systems, and manufacturing plants where reliable power distribution is critical.
How do GRL busbars compare to cables?
Busbars offer higher current capacity, better heat resistance, and easier installation than conventional cabling, reducing both space and labor costs.
